For photographers, the pandemic has created a challenging situation to work on their passion, as they are too stuck at home, says Thomas Salzano, a professional photographer.

Getting new assignments is a big deal now, but what’s more challenging is competing with the old projects. 

The best way to deal with this challenging situation is to indulge in projects that you can easily work on while staying at home. This will keep you busy and give your career as a photographer a new opportunity to explore.

Here are some photographic project suggestions shared by Thomas Salzano that you can work on while staying at home.

Take a look at them and find similar opportunities to earn from such projects. 

1)    Start a photo diary: share what you already have

2)    Food Photography: Food photography is a must-try while you are at home, there are hundreds of opportunities in this field.

3)    Work for the corporate sector: The corporate section is full of opportunities as a photographer as people buy you professional images that fit their brand.

4)    Product Photography: these days companies are looking for photographers who can work from home on their product.

5)    Upload and earn: There are so many websites where you can submit your photographs and earn. People pay to use your photography as their copyright.

6)    Submit to win an award: Explore platforms where you can submit your work and be awarded for the same. This adds to your goodwill.

7)    Learn something new, take a course: There are so many online courses available that you can consider learning. Now you have time to utilize it wisely.


Other creative ideas that you can try:

-       Attach flowers to your camera lens, use a hair tie to create a floral “frame” for your photos

-       The trending fruit Ninja, do give it a try

-       Trending pet portrait

-       Go creative with good photography and good quotes to be shared on social platforms 

These are some ideas that you can consider during the lockdown period. Thomas Salzano feels that instead of feeling bad for not being able to do what your profession demands. Do something different and learn so that you are prepared for any challenging situation like this. For example, if you are a wedding photographer, learn other forms or try to look for pre-wedding home shots, or home wedding shots, that might be a small project but worth doing at this point.
